Volt is immediately hiring for a Head of PMO in Seattle, WA 

    

Job Description:

    
The Head of PMO will lead a team of Program Managers & Program Analysts and is responsible for understanding the overall project critical path, and how small changes to project timelines will impact work-stream interdependencies. This role requires the significant exercise of independent discretion and judgment in matters of significance.
    

In This Role You Will:

       Be accountable for the execution of all commercial, government and internal strategic programs.   Be accountable for the management of overall project critical path, and how small changes to project timelines will impact workstream interdependencies.   Lead a team of Program professionals to create master schedules that track and report on implementation efforts across Risk Management, Treasury, Audit, Controllership, and Technologies remain to accomplish milestones.      Build a department structure with appropriate, cost-effective staffing levels.   Ensure operational performance standards are met or exceeded.         Monitor departmental work performance to ensure productivity and the needs of the department and operations are met.    Attend and participate in various management and supervisorial meetings and projects as required.   Act as an inter-departmental planning partner and consult with other leads and managers on projects and initiatives as needed.   Manage short- and long-term PMO Department planning.    Track goals and progress toward them.    Report status regularly to the CEO, Leadership Team and Board.   Stay abreast of latest industry trends, update existing processes and implement new processes as required.   Consolidate all project and program level milestones and dependencies to identify integrated risks and opportunities.   Lead the team to the identification, analyzes, responses to and monitoring of project risks;      Determines prioritization of Program risks.   Maximize the probability and impact of positive events and minimizes the probability and impact of adverse events.         Lead the team to maintain a comprehensive, integrated issue, Risk, and Decision documentation, as they relate to project timelines and co-dependencies, and coordinate solutions development. Maintain documentation of changes to scope, timelines, milestones, and deliverables, and identify dependency implications.   Manage the team to ensure that the review of all necessary work plans and related project management documentation are completed in sufficient detail to provide for adequate management and control, as well as consist with overall master schedule and dependencies.   Oversee the development of communications documents detailing implementation progress for Senior Leadership, Boards, and Regulators, including regular reporting.   Execute regular PMO Department meetings.    Optimize governance such that information flows efficiently through the organization.    Ensure executive level information for program health can be quickly understood through analytics and dashboards.   Regular travel to facilities and customer locations as often required to support executive business development, project planning, project execution and customer management meetings.      

Qualifications: 

    
Education
       Bachelor's Degree (Degree in Engineering preferred)   Master's Degree preferred   Professional Project Management Certifications preferred.  Experience
       15+ years progressively responsible management experience in the aerospace industry with knowledge of aircraft development, certification, and flight test.     Proven competence with FAA Part 23 and/or Part 25 certification projects.   Experience in developing and leading Programs Management office.   Experience leading and managing through all phases of a Program and project management methodologies.   Must have experience working with commercial domestic and international customers. Government and defense experience is also preferred.
